Output d51e8f65c764e7da6a7edfef89aad5a2df51c4c18bb0cd6eb8f7f67bb6cc07f1:1

value
307350
script pubkey
OP_HASH160 OP_PUSHBYTES_20 943b48107d1d0496123a1381ca26d69dde8fcf45 OP_EQUAL
address
3FCnwtKQG2hono38QK4ms8TYGzPVxkXj2q
transaction
d51e8f65c764e7da6a7edfef89aad5a2df51c4c18bb0cd6eb8f7f67bb6cc07f1
confirmations
326608
spent
true